Go and get another set of oem or aftermarket pipes. and go to town on modifying them. Good idea to pick up a spare set of tapered exhaust gaskets as well.
Keep those originals for Roadworthy / Rego inspection / EPA issues.
Once you change that exhaust and it becomes louder, you have just become a target for the whinging public and authorities to squeeze extra dollars out of you.

Then I had to ask for a new set of stock exhaust (Thanks again, Brooks) so I could pass the WOF (keep it in mind)
Now I am running the V&H and every two years I have to do the swap for a day for the inspection.
